Transparent conductive coatings offer a unique combination of electrical conductivity and optical transparency, making them ideal for diverse glass applications. These coatings are typically created from materials like indium tin oxide (ITO) or options based on carbon nanotubes or graphene. Applications range from touch screens and displays to photovoltaic cells and sensors. The demand for transparent conductive coatings continues to increase as the need for flexible electronics and smart glass elements becomes increasingly prevalent.

Exploring the Value Landscape of Conductive Glass
Conductive glass has emerged as a key component in various technologies, ranging from touchscreens to optical sensors. The more info necessity of this versatile material has driven a complex price landscape, with factors such as production costs, raw materials procurement, and market patterns all playing a role. Comprehending these impacts is important for both producers and consumers to navigate the current price scenario.
A variety of factors can affect the cost of conductive glass.
* Fabrication processes, which can be complex, contribute to the overall price.
* The supply and cost of raw materials, such as fluorine-doped tin oxide, are also important considerations.
Furthermore, market demand can change depending on the implementation of conductive glass in defined sectors. For example, rising demand from the smartphone industry can cause price rises.
To acquire a comprehensive understanding of the price landscape for conductive glass, it is necessary to undertake thorough market research and evaluation. This can include studying market data, examining the operational costs of manufacturers, and evaluating the demand drivers in different sectors.
